8+ Who Makes Force Boat Motors? (History & FAQs)

who makes force boat motors

8+ Who Makes Force Boat Motors? (History & FAQs)

Outboard motors branded “Force” were manufactured and marketed by U.S. Marine, a division of Brunswick Corporation. These engines were primarily produced from the late 1980s through the early 2000s, often positioned as a more affordable alternative to Mercury outboards, another Brunswick brand. Typically, Force outboards were two-stroke engines known for their simplicity and lower price point, appealing to budget-conscious boaters.

The production of these particular engines filled an important niche within the recreational boating market. Their availability made outboard motor ownership accessible to a wider range of consumers. This accessibility broadened participation in boating activities and contributed to the growth of the recreational boating industry during that period. However, the brand was eventually discontinued as the market shifted towards more technologically advanced and environmentally friendly four-stroke outboards.

7+ Suppliers Who Make Import Direct Parts (2024)

who makes import direct parts

7+ Suppliers Who Make Import Direct Parts (2024)

The supply chain for overseas manufactured components involves numerous entities. Original equipment manufacturers (OEMs) often design and specify components, but contract out production to factories specializing in particular manufacturing processes. These factories, located in various countries known for specific industries or cost advantages, handle the actual fabrication of the components. Trading companies and import/export specialists may facilitate the movement of these parts across international borders, managing logistics and regulatory compliance. Finally, distributors and wholesalers often serve as intermediaries, warehousing and supplying parts to businesses that incorporate them into finished products.

Sourcing components directly from international manufacturers can offer significant cost savings and potentially greater control over quality and production schedules. It also fosters direct relationships with production facilities, which can be invaluable for addressing technical issues, implementing design changes, or ensuring ethical sourcing practices. Historically, accessing global supply chains required substantial resources and expertise. However, advances in communication technology and logistics have streamlined the process, making direct importation a more accessible and strategic option for businesses of varying sizes.
